§ 13-73-202 — Service provider contracts -- Franchisors and third parties -- Prohibitions -- Requirements.

(1)(1)(a) A service provider contract may permit the franchisee to monitor the service provider's compliance with the contract through ongoing manual reviews, automated scans, regular assessments, audits, or other technical and operational testing, at least once every 12 months.
